Features |
• Permanent Magnets made of SmCo (Samarium-Cobalt) or NdFeB (neodymium-iron-boron) are recognised as having the most powerful permanent magnetic materials in the world. Other qualities include excellent stability and energy • Actuating or removing the magnets is determined by the contact or the reed contact opening • After installation and setting the required switching distance, the magnetic force must be selected to coordinate with the operate/decrease sensitivity of the reed switches |
